Located in northwestern Rwanda, Volcanoes National Park is one of Africa’s most iconic wildlife destinations. Part of the greater Virunga Conservation Area, the park is famous for mountain gorilla trekking, golden monkey tracking, and hiking dramatic volcanic peaks such as Mount Karisimbi and Mount Bisoke.
Because gorilla trekking begins early in the morning and permits are highly sought after, choosing the right accommodation is an essential part of planning your visit. Fortunately, Volcanoes National Park offers a wide range of options—from ultra-luxury lodges to comfortable mid-range hotels and budget-friendly guesthouses.
Luxury Accommodation
Bisate Lodge
Bisate Lodge is one of Rwanda’s most exclusive safari lodges. Nestled on the slopes of an eroded volcanic cone, the lodge offers breathtaking views of the Virunga volcanoes.
Highlights:
- Architecturally unique forest villas
- En-suite bathrooms with luxury finishes
- Personalized butler service
- Conservation and reforestation experiences
- Fine dining with locally sourced ingredients
It is ideal for travelers seeking privacy, high-end comfort, and a strong conservation focus.
One&Only Gorilla’s Nest
Set among eucalyptus trees near the park entrance, One&Only Gorilla’s Nest offers contemporary luxury blended with nature.
Features:
- Spacious suites and private lodges
- World-class spa facilities
- Gourmet restaurants and wine cellar
- Guided gorilla trekking arrangements
This lodge is perfect for travelers looking for indulgence and exceptional service.
Mid-Range Accommodation
Le Bambou Gorilla Lodge
Located close to the Kinigi park headquarters, Le Bambou Gorilla Lodge offers comfortable accommodation at a moderate price.
What to expect:
- Cozy cottages with en-suite bathrooms
- Fireplaces for chilly evenings
- On-site restaurant and bar
- Convenient proximity to trekking starting points
It’s an excellent option for visitors who want comfort without the premium price tag.
Budget Accommodation
Kinigi Guesthouse
Kinigi Guesthouse provides affordable lodging near the park headquarters and is a popular choice for budget-conscious travelers.
Reasons to stay here:
- Simple but clean rooms
- Shared or private bathroom options
- Walking distance to park offices
- Friendly and welcoming atmosphere
Though facilities are modest, the location is ideal for early morning gorilla trekking.
Accommodation in Musanze Town
The nearby town of Musanze (formerly Ruhengeri) offers additional hotels and guesthouses across different price ranges. Staying in town provides access to shops, cafes, and services while remaining a short drive from the park entrance.
Tips for Choosing Accommodation in Volcanoes National Park
- Book well in advance: Gorilla permits are limited and accommodation fills quickly, especially in peak seasons (June–September and December–February).
- Stay near Kinigi: Lodging close to the park headquarters reduces travel time on trekking mornings.
- Prepare for cool weather: Due to high altitude, evenings and early mornings can be cold.
- Match your travel style: Luxury lodges offer all-inclusive services, while mid-range and budget options provide flexibility.
